Fire in Mumbai forest; doused before reaching residential areas

| @indiablooms | Dec 04, 2018, at 11:44 am

Mumbai, Dec 4 (IBNS): A massive fire at a forest area at Mumbai's Aarey colony in Goregaon broke out on Monday evening, media reports said.

The fire, which was four-km wide, was doused before reaching the residential areas.

The winds coming from the hills were however helping the fire to get spread to the residential areas.

No casualty has been reported yet.

The blaze started at an IT park in the western suburb at around 6:30 pm.

Several people posted pictures of the blaze on social media.

Rakesh K Singh, a Twitter user, said: "#Aareyforest #Mumbai ..under fire. D same #Aarey that we all r trying to protect from various vested parties. Now it's burning for the alleged cause of Fire. "natural calamity" Appeal to Save flora & fauna. Save all animals & not only humans..."
